Safety Alerts
Residential Break-ins in Allston-Brighton Area Near Campus
high
The Boston Police Department issued a safety advisory following a series of residential break-ins and attempted break-ins in the Allston-Brighton neighborhoods, particularly in areas near Boston College and Boston University. Six break-ins occurred between February 13 and April 3, with three incidents between March 20 and April 3 involving homes occupied by BC students. The alleged suspect is described as a male of unknown race, dressed in all black, gloves, and a ski mask. On April 3, BC students spotted a suspicious individual matching this description in a yard on Radnor Road, appearing to scout the property. The individual attempted to flee and was last seen running down Radnor Road. These incidents remain under active investigation.
Action: Residents should take preventive measures including securing doors and windows, installing security devices such as window bars, remaining vigilant, and reporting suspicious activity to Boston Police or BC Police immediately. Do not attempt to apprehend suspicious individuals; instead, alert nearby police officers.
